Erawan Shrine
(Sights & Activities - Religious Sites)
Intersection of Ratchadamri and Ploenchit Rds
Bangkok

Description:
An active shrine in a congested part of the city, located next to the Grand Hyatt Erawan and so often packed with people paying respects to the Brahma. There's a small, traditional orchestra and conventional Thai dancers who will perform for a fee. Although more modern than most of Bangkok's shrines, Erawan has been restored a couple of times: firstly when the new Grand Hyatt replaced the old Erawan Hotel in 1991; then again in 2006, after a crazed man smashed the statue. Sadly, he came to a grisly end, beaten to death by onlookers outside.
